Tokyo Stocks Sustain Momentum, Nikkei 225 Surges

POSTED ON January 12, 2024 •   BUSINESS      BY Segun Adewole

Tokyo stocks continued their upward trajectory on Friday, building on the momentum from the previous session when the benchmark Nikkei index achieved a milestone by closing above 35,000 for the first time since 1990.

The Nikkei 225 recorded a substantial gain of 1.50 percent, closing at 35,577.11, marking a positive trend in the Japanese stock market. The broader Topix index also saw an uptick, adding 0.46 percent to reach 2,494.23.

Investors displayed confidence in the market, propelled by the strong performance of key indices. The sustained gains reflect optimism surrounding economic recovery and corporate performance in Japan, contributing to the positive sentiment among market participants.

The closing figures underscore the resilience and buoyancy of Tokyo stocks, as they navigate global economic uncertainties and fluctuations in financial markets.

In the foreign exchange market, the dollar held steady against the yen, standing at 145.16 yen. This stability in the currency market adds another layer to the overall positive market dynamics, contributing to a sense of equilibrium in Tokyo's financial landscape.

The achievement of the Nikkei 225 surpassing the 35,000 mark signifies a notable development in the Japanese stock market, inviting attention from investors and analysts alike. As the week concludes, the performance of Tokyo stocks serves as a barometer for broader market trends and investor sentiment, reflecting the dynamic interplay of economic factors and global market dynamics.
